Maybe specific to ORD (at their new consolidated car rental facility), but on a recent visit the UC selection was miserable and sparse consisting only of a few Malibu, and a Ram.
I had an SUV booked which was the cheapest (less than intermediate), but chose the Ram instead.
On exiting the lot, the Hertz agent asked: "Was there an issue with your car, or was your car not in the assigned lot?"
I referred to UC, and that worked, but it seemed as if it was unwelcome.
Strange experience.
Across the board UC is hit-or-miss in my experience. When it's a hit, it's a great hit (like this week's Infiniti QX60 out of EWR or the Jaguar I got out of SMF last year) and when it's a miss it's a total miss -- like the UC lot in ATL a couple months ago where
everything in the lot was a grey Altima -- except for the one black Altima [and at least the one I hopped in was >30k miles]
